Description:
This workshop is for intermediate to advanced users of the iPad. It will focus on Universal Design for Learning and the role the iPad can play in differentiating instruction. Universal Design for Learning
is a set of principles for curriculum development that give all individuals equal opportunities to learn. UDL provides a blueprint for creating instructional goals, methods, materials, and assessments that work for everyone--not a single, one-size-fits-all solution, but rather flexible approaches that can be customized and adjusted for individual needs.
Participants should plan to bring their own iPad if possible.
